The Acrobats of Marrakesh بقلم Denys Johnson-Davies ... Without any rain for yet another year a Moroccan farmer faces hunger. So the whole family learns new skills which they plan to use in the famous Square of Marrakesh. While they are successful at being acrobats, they want nothing more than to return to their farm.

Denys Johnson-Davies Denys Johnson-Davies

(Arabic: دنيس جونسون ديڤيز) (also known as Abdul Wadud) was an eminent Arabic-to-English literary translator who translated, inter alia, several works by Nobel Prize-winning Egyptian author Naguib Mahfouz, Sudanese author Tayeb Salih, Palestinian poet Mahmud Darwish and Syrian author Zakaria Tamer
